Niger Joins Scaling Solar. On June 14, 2021, the International Finance Corporation (IFC), a member of the World Bank Group, and the Government of Niger announced a partnership under the World Bank Group''s Scaling Solar program to develop up to 50 megawatts of grid-connected solar power, equivalent to roughly 20 percent of the country''s current installed capacity.

Leader: Africa GreenTec Niger WP8 aims to deploy a RePower PnP microgrid in Niger, providing 253.3 kWh/day to power a village market with over 230 stalls. Managed by Africa GreenTec Niger, this project will also introduce a solar-powered Cooltainer, 30 water pumps, and 40 streetlights, enhancing agriculture and safety.

Niger was one of the first countries across the world to consider renewable energy technologies as a solution to its energy needs. This dates back to the 1960s, when Niger set up the Solar Energy Office (Office de l’Energie Solaire – ONERSOL), later renamed the National Solar Energy Centre (Centre National d'Énergie Solaire – CNES).
Solar PV and other solar energy technologies continued to be promoted in Niger through various outlets, including the national school television programme. Solar technology installation also contin-ued, largely in PV pumping areas and through education and health infrastruc-ture electrification.
The energy sector in Niger contains a multitude of stakeholders, which include government bodies and parastatal organisations, NGOs and asso-ciations as well as the private sector. Some of these play multiple roles in policy, regulation, finance, knowledge generation and advocacy.

Before moving ahead, further data need to be collected and analysed to ensure their potential and viability. Niger enjoys high solar radiation conditions in all eight of its regions. Average solar radi-ation is 5-7 kWh/m2 per day (figure 9), and there are seven to ten hours of sunshine per day on average.
